    CS 402 GDB 1 SOLUTION FALL 2020 FINITE AUTOMATA (FA): Finite Automata = PDA with finite stack. = TM with finite tape. = TM with unidirectional tape. = TM with read only tape. PUSH DOWN AUTOMATA (PDA): PDA = Finite Automata with Stack TURING MACHINE ™: Turing Machine = PDA with additional stack. = FA with 2 stacks. The Applications of these Automata are given as follows: Finite Automata (FA) – • For the designing of lexical analysis of a compiler. • For recognizing the pattern using regular expressions. • For the designing of the combination and sequential circuits using Mealy and Moore Machines. • Used in text editors. • For the implementation of spell checkers. Push Down Automata (PDA) – • For designing the parsing phase of a compiler (Syntax Analysis). • For implementation of stack applications. • For evaluating the arithmetic expressions. • For solving the Tower of Hanoi Problem. Linear Bounded Automata (LBA) – • For implementation of genetic programming. • For constructing syntactic parse trees for semantic analysis of the compiler. Turing Machine ™ – • For solving any recursively enumerable problem. • For understanding complexity theory. • For implementation of neural networks. • For implementation of Robotics Applications. • For implementation of artificial intelligence.

    Q1. Show that the following pairs of regular expressions define the same language over the alphabet L = {p, q}. (i) (pq)p and p(qp) (ii) (p* + q)* and (p + q)* (iii) (p* + q*)* and (p + q)* [15 marks = 5*3] https://youtu.be/6OJ6PEp-3w8 Solution: (i) (pq)p and p(qp) represents same language. Both will never generate pp’s and both are starting and ending with p (ii) (p* +q)* (p+q)* (p*)+ q p* + q* p* + q* p* + q* Both are all strings possible in L = {p,q} (iii) (p* +q*)* (p+q)* (p*)* + (q*)* p* + q* (p + q)* Language with all strings Q2. Write a regular expression for the following language over the alphabet L = {x, y} such that it accepts all strings in which the letter y is never tripled. This means that no word contains the substring yyy. [5 marks] Solution: The required R.E will be (˄ + y + yy) (x + xy + xyy)*
